+/*
+ * osafeloader
+ *
+ * Copyright (C) 2016 Rafał Miłecki <zajec5@gmail.com>
+ *
+ * This program is free software; you can redistribute it and/or modify
+ * it under the terms of the GNU General Public License version 2 as
+ * published by the Free Software Foundation.
+ */
+
+#include <byteswap.h>
+#include <endian.h>
+#include <errno.h>
+#include <stdint.h>
+#include <stdio.h>
+#include <stdlib.h>
+#include <string.h>
+#include <unistd.h>
+
+#include "md5.h"
+
+#if !defined(__BYTE_ORDER)
+#error "Unknown byte order"
+#endif
+
+#if __BYTE_ORDER == __BIG_ENDIAN
+#define cpu_to_be32(x)	(x)
+#define be32_to_cpu(x)	(x)
+#define cpu_to_be16(x)	(x)
+#define be16_to_cpu(x)	(x)
+#elif __BYTE_ORDER == __LITTLE_ENDIAN
+#define cpu_to_be32(x)	bswap_32(x)
+#define be32_to_cpu(x)	bswap_32(x)
+#define cpu_to_be16(x)	bswap_16(x)
+#define be16_to_cpu(x)	bswap_16(x)
+#else
+#error "Unsupported endianness"
+#endif
+
+struct safeloader_header {
+	uint32_t imagesize;
+	uint8_t md5[16];
+} __attribute__ ((packed));
+
+char *safeloader_path;
+char *partition_name;
+char *out_path;
+
+static inline size_t osafeloader_min(size_t x, size_t y) {
+	return x < y ? x : y;
+}
+
+static const uint8_t md5_salt[16] = {
+	0x7a, 0x2b, 0x15, 0xed,
+	0x9b, 0x98, 0x59, 0x6d,
+	0xe5, 0x04, 0xab, 0x44,
+	0xac, 0x2a, 0x9f, 0x4e,
+};
+
+/**************************************************
+ * Info
+ **************************************************/
+
+static int osafeloader_info(int argc, char **argv) {
+	FILE *safeloader;
+	struct safeloader_header hdr;
+	MD5_CTX ctx;
+	size_t bytes, imagesize;
+	uint8_t buf[1024];
+	uint8_t md5[16];
+	char name[32];
+	int base, size, i;
+	int err = 0;
+
+	if (argc < 3) {
+		fprintf(stderr, "No SafeLoader file passed\n");
+		err = -EINVAL;
+		goto out;
+	}
+	safeloader_path = argv[2];
+
+	safeloader = fopen(safeloader_path, "r");
+	if (!safeloader) {
+		fprintf(stderr, "Couldn't open %s\n", safeloader_path);
+		err = -EACCES;
+		goto out;
+	}
+
+	bytes = fread(&hdr, 1, sizeof(hdr), safeloader);
+	if (bytes != sizeof(hdr)) {
+		fprintf(stderr, "Couldn't read %s header\n", safeloader_path);
+		err =  -EIO;
+		goto err_close;
+	}
+	imagesize = be32_to_cpu(hdr.imagesize);
+
+	MD5_Init(&ctx);
+	MD5_Update(&ctx, md5_salt, sizeof(md5_salt));
+	while ((bytes = fread(buf, 1, osafeloader_min(sizeof(buf), imagesize), safeloader)) > 0) {
+		MD5_Update(&ctx, buf, bytes);
+		imagesize -= bytes;
+	}
+	MD5_Final(md5, &ctx);
+
+	if (memcmp(md5, hdr.md5, 16)) {
+		fprintf(stderr, "Broken SafeLoader file with invalid MD5\n");
+		err =  -EIO;
+		goto err_close;
+	}
+
+	printf("%10s: %d\n", "Image size", be32_to_cpu(hdr.imagesize));
+	printf("%10s: ", "MD5");
+	for (i = 0; i < 16; i++)
+		printf("%02x", md5[i]);
+	printf("\n");
+
+	/* Skip header & vendor info */
+	fseek(safeloader, 0x1014, SEEK_SET);
+
+	while (fscanf(safeloader, "fwup-ptn %s base 0x%x size 0x%x\t\r\n", name, &base, &size) == 3) {
+		printf("%10s: %s (0x%x - 0x%x)\n", "Partition", name, base, base + size);
+	}
+
+err_close:
+	fclose(safeloader);
+out:
+	return err;
+}
